Bloodthirsty
(Country: Canada; Year: 2020; Director: Amelia Moses; Writer: Wendy Hill-Tout, Lowell; Stars: Lauren Beatty, Greg Bryk, Katharine King So)
A young musician who suffers from hallucinations is persuaded to record an album in a remote location by a producer with an agenda of his own.
Dawn, Her Dad & The Tractor
(Country: Canada; Year: 2021; Director: Shelley Thompson; Writer: Shelley Thompson; Stars: Maya Henry, Robb Wells, Amy Groening, Reid Price)
When a young woman with a startling resemblance to his wife Miranda appears days before her funeral, a man begins an odyssey towards understanding.
How To Fix Radios
(Country: Canada; Year: 2021; Director: Casper Leonard, Emily Russell; Writer: Casper Leonard; Stars: James Rudden)
When a narrow-minded teenager in a rural Ontario community starts a new job, he meets somebody who changes his outlook on life.
